Lalique Exposition

Wingen-sur-Moder, France

For the occasion of the 85th anniversary of the glassworks of Wingen-sur-Moder, and with the prospect of the Lalique Museum of the Imaginary, the Region of the Lower Rhine organised an exposition in the castle of Lichtenberg.

The exposition brings together about a hundred artworks: works on loan from Maison Lalique, various museums and private collections are added to works already belonging to the museum’s trust (especially those acquired by the Association of Friends of the Lalique Museum of the Imaginary, supported by many patrons).

Through a modern presentation of the artworks, the exposition not only reveals the creative genius of René Lalique but also reminds us of the world in which he evolved, the main characters that influenced his life, and his dream to make the beautiful accessible.

Owner/client: Conseil général du Bas-Rhin
Scenographer and graphics designers: dUCKS scéno
The exposition ran from June through October 2006
